Directions
-
Combine flour, baking powder and salt.
-
Stir in blueberries.
-
Do not thaw if using frozen berries.
-
Cream shortening until soft, gradually beat in sugar then lemon rind and egg.
-
Add flour mixture alternately with milk, beating until smooth after each addition.
-
(Frozen blueberries could be folded in quickly at the end - the dough turns purple as they thaw.) Drop from teaspoon onto greased cookie sheet.
-
Bake at 375 F (191&# 194;°C) for 10-12 min or until lightly browned.
